A1 Asamitsu, Atsushi A1 Mathieu, Roland A1 Ogasawara, Takeshi A1 Yamada, Hiroyuki A1 Kawasaki, Masashi A1 Tokura, Yoshinori A1 Terakura, Kiyoyuki YR 2003 UL http://science.sciencemag.org/content/302/5642/92.abstract AB Efforts to find the magnetic monopole in real space have been made in cosmic rays and in particle accelerators, but there has not yet been any firm evidence for its existence because of its very heavy mass, ∼1016 giga–electron volts. We show that the magnetic monopole can appear in the crystal momentum space of solids in the accessible low-energy region (∼0.1 to 1 electron volts) in the context of the anomalous Hall effect. We report experimental results together with first-principles calculations on the ferromagnetic crystal SrRuO3 that provide evidence for the magnetic monopole in the crystal momentum space.
